Transaction 43fc24f8ad2de6709e211724d2a8143eb58cc1d827fdf6f83830a4ddf361c2ee

1 Input
2 Outputs
  • 43fc24f8ad2de6709e211724d2a8143eb58cc1d827fdf6f83830a4ddf361c2ee:0
  • value  862720
    address  3ACkj7P553TeAYcgocpY8F35DEBP3rraYr
  • 43fc24f8ad2de6709e211724d2a8143eb58cc1d827fdf6f83830a4ddf361c2ee:1
  • value  3466028
    address  3EKYhKF7JdW2pDju2YAXmktJVKEkwYnZoT